Posted by: jmartin104 at Tue May 16 10:14:18 2006 [ Email Message ] [ Show All Posts by jmartin104 ] I have it on one of my racks and it's really not very good - although, better than nothing. I will never go back heat again. It has to work harder and you lose too much energy. All the females in the racks for back heat were late laying eggs - I think due to adequate heat. I also find animals in this rack trying to lay on the back side of the cage (along the wall). [ Hide Replies ]
